Life come in seasons that we do not expect and challenges that we do not always understand. Some arrive with joy, growth, and celebration, while others bring uncertainty, disappointment, loss, and pain. There are moments when we feel tired, discouraged, uncertain, or overwhelmed. Difficult seasons can test our faith and make us wonder how we will keep going.
When we are in a difficult season, it can feel as though it will never end. We may wonder why we are facing certain challenges or question whether we have the strength to keep moving forward. Yet, even in the hardest moments, we can find strength in God.
The Bible reminds us in Isaiah 41:10, “Fear not, for I am with you; be not dismayed, for I am your God. I will strengthen you and help you.” God does not promise that we will never face difficult seasons, but He promises that we will never have to face them alone.
Sometimes strength comes through trusting God one day at a time. We may not understand what He is doing or know how everything will work out, but we can choose to trust His character and His promises. Faith does not mean that we have all the answers; it means that we continue to believe God is faithful even when we cannot see the outcome.
Difficult seasons can also become opportunities for spiritual growth. Trials can develop patience, perseverance, humility, and deeper dependence on God. What feels like a setback today may become part of the testimony we share tomorrow. God can use even painful experiences to shape us and draw us closer to Him.
When you feel weak, remember that you do not have to manufacture your own strength. God is your source. Through prayer, Scripture, worship, and fellowship with others, we can receive the encouragement we need to keep moving forward.
Every difficult season has a beginning and an ending. The night may feel long, but morning will come. Keep trusting, keep praying, and keep holding on to God’s promises.
You may be walking through a difficult season today, but you are not walking through it alone. God is with you, God is strengthening you, and God is faithful to carry you through.
